Privacy Concerns Lead to Complaint Against ChatGPT for Spreading Inaccurate Personal Data

ChatGPT Under Scrutiny for Data Accuracy Issues

The fidelity of data pertaining to individuals has come to the forefront of privacy discussions, especially in light of EU’s data protection laws. As per these regulations, personal information must be precise and updated when necessary. The European Center for Digital Rights (noyb.eu) has detected that ChatGPT, the Artificial Intelligence developed by OpenAI, often relays inappropriate data about individuals.

Accuracy Obligations in AI Technologies

The concern arises from the fact that AI chatbots can generate false data. OpenAI has admitted the limitations in tracing data origins and the incapacity to filter facts about specific individuals. This gap has prompted noyb.eu to initiate a formal complaint, emphasizing the legal requirement for individuals to have accurate personal information, alongside the right to rectification or deletion under Articles 16 and 17 of the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R).

Legal vs. Technological Standards

Maartje de Graaf, a privacy law expert at noyb.eu, warned of severe implications arising from misinformation about individuals, urging technology to comply with legal norms. Evidently, research reveals that chatbots like ChatGPT fabricate information with a minimal occurrence rate, but with potentially profound implications.

Enforcement and Rectification Rights Asserted

noyb.eu’s examination of ChatGPT’s performance revealed inaccuracies, such as erroneous birth dates for public figures. Their demand emphasizes the chatbot’s need to communicate unknown data explicitly instead of providing incorrect information. An attempt by an affected party to have their personal data rectified or deleted was reportedly rejected by OpenAI.

Next Steps: Regulatory Investigation and Compliance

The Austrian Data Protection Authority has been urged by noyb.eu for an inquiry into the data processing practices of OpenAI in alignment with GDPR requirements. The group advocates for the fulfillment of information requests by complainants, suggesting possible fines for the infractions and indicating that EU collaboration is expected in addressing the issue.

Key Questions and Challenges:

1. How can AI like ChatGPT ensure personal data accuracy?
AI technologies can employ complex algorithms and constant data verification processes to improve data accuracy. However, guaranteeing 100% data precision is a significant challenge due to vast amounts of unverified information available online and the inherent limitations in current AI technologies.

2. What are the implications of inaccurate data dissemination by chatbots?
Inaccurate personal data can lead to reputational damage, privacy violations, and legal consequences under data protection laws, especially when considering sensitive personal information.

3. How can individuals protect their privacy and rectify data?
Under GDPR, individuals have the right to request data corrections or deletions. However, the ability of AI platforms to comply with such requests is a current challenge due to technical constraints.

Controversies and Legal Considerations:
The controversy mainly revolves around the balance between AI’s use for providing information and protecting individuals’ privacy rights. AI platforms like ChatGPT need to navigate between the innovative technology they offer and legal compliances like GDPR.

Advantages and Disadvantages:
The advantages of AI chatbots like ChatGPT include instant access to information, user engagement, and support in various industries. However, disadvantages include the potential spread of misinformation, difficulty in tracing data sources, and challenges in complying with privacy laws.
